Can you trill on piano?

Piano: While you can play a trill with any two fingers, your strongest fingers—your second and third fingers—are going to be best. Rapidly alternate between the two notes of the trill, ending on the principal note.

Do you trill up or down on piano?

Trills provide the flutes and other woodwinds the opportunity to add brilliance and excitement to a score. Forgive me for stating the obvious, but a trill is a rapid alternation between adjacent pitches, up either a half step or whole step from the notated pitch (never down).
